SpringCloud Alibaba - 环境搭建

搭建Spring Cloud Alibaba环境涉及几个关键步骤,以下是一个基本的指南帮助你开始。请注意,技术更新快速,建议查阅最新的官方文档或社区资源以获取最准确和最新的信息。以下步骤基于历史信息和通用实践:

1. 确保Java环境

确保你的开发环境中安装了Java Development Kit (JDK) 8或更高版本。

2. 安装Maven

Spring Cloud Alibaba项目依赖管理通常使用Apache Maven,所以需要安装Maven 3.x。

3. 选择Spring Boot版本

选择一个与Spring Cloud Alibaba兼容的Spring Boot版本。根据历史信息,推荐使用最新一代的正式版本,并避免使用过于陈旧的第一个正式版。通常,SR2之后的版本被认为是相对稳定的,适合大规模使用。但请务必检查Spring Cloud Alibaba官方文档获取最新的版本兼容信息。

4. 添加依赖

在你的pom.xml文件中添加Spring Cloud Alibaba的起步依赖。例如,引入Nacos作为配置中心和服务发现的依赖可能如下所示:

<dependency>
    <groupId>com.alibaba.cloud</groupId>
    <artifactId>spring-cloud-starter-alibaba-nacos-discovery</artifactId>
    <version>${spring-cloud-alibaba.version}</version>
</dependency>

记得替换${spring-cloud-alibaba.version}为你所选的具体版本号。

5. 配置Spring Cloud Alibaba组件

根据你选择的服务(如Nacos、Sentinel等),在application.propertiesapplication.yml中配置相应的服务地址、端口等信息。

6. 启动Nacos Server(如果使用Nacos)

如果你选择Nacos作为配置中心或注册中心,需要先下载并启动Nacos Server。可以从Nacos GitHub Release页面下载最新版本的Nacos服务器,然后按照其文档指引启动。

7. 应用代码调整

在你的Spring Boot应用中,使用@EnableDiscoveryClient注解启用服务发现功能,并根据需要配置其他Spring Cloud Alibaba特性,比如熔断器、限流等。

8. 运行和验证

运行你的Spring Boot应用,检查日志确认应用已成功连接到Nacos或其他组件,以及服务是否被正确注册。

9. 深入学习与调试

根据实际需求,进一步探索Spring Cloud Alibaba提供的丰富功能,如Seata分布式事务、Dubbo服务治理等,并利用IDE和日志进行调试。

注意事项

  • 在进行环境搭建时,请定期查看Spring Cloud Alibaba和相关组件的官方文档,因为版本迭代可能会导致配置方式或依赖有所变化。
  • 如果遇到问题,可以查阅官方文档、GitHub上的Issue或者在Stack Overflow等社区寻求帮助。

以上是大致的搭建流程,具体操作时请结合最新的文档和最佳实践进行。

  • 12
    点赞
  • 15
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值